There is evidence Mexican drug cartels have recently increased activity on U.S. gun purchases. In Phoenix, Arizona, alone, ATF seized 1,300 illegally trafficked firearms and 71,000 rounds of ammunition. Alcohol, Tobacco and Firearms (ATF) identified more than 90 percent of semi-automatic assault rifles in a raid as coming from the U.S. A dozen of these rifles were traced to a firearms dealer in Henderson, Nevada working out of his home.

And finally, ATF has concluded in their study that a significant percentage of all weapons seized from Mexican cartels originate from the U.S.
